India Mission Group Inc
| Fiscal year | Revenue | Expenses | Net | Reserve mo. | Staff % |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2011 | 87,214 | 90,307 | −3,093 | 7.1 | — |
| 2012 | 112,254 | 85,366 | 26,888 | 11.3 | — |
| 2013 | 101,964 | 91,013 | 10,951 | 12.0 | — |
| 2014 | 101,539 | 92,975 | 8,564 | 12.9 | — |
| 2015 | 73,576 | 83,844 | −10,268 | 12.8 | — |
| 2016 | 94,756 | 68,468 | 26,288 | 20.3 | — |
| 2017 | 67,172 | 73,889 | −6,717 | 17.7 | — |
| 2018 | 48,193 | 65,048 | −16,855 | 17.0 | — |
| 2019 | 84,946 | 68,528 | 16,418 | 19.0 | — |
| 2020 | 44,934 | 52,778 | −7,844 | 22.9 | — |
| 2021 | 60,400 | 51,848 | 8,552 | 25.3 | — |
| 2022 | 42,537 | 60,001 | −17,464 | 18.4 | — |
| 2023 | 53,260 | 67,941 | −14,681 | 13.6 | — |
In its most recent public year (2023), this organization spent $14,681 more than it brought in. Its reserves stood at about 13.6 months of spending, up from 7.1 in 2011.
Reserve months = net assets ÷ average monthly spending; net assets count everything the organization owns beyond its debts — buildings and donor-restricted funds included, not just cash. Staff pay = salaries, wages, and officer compensation; it excludes benefits and payroll taxes. The IRS releases this data years after the fact — this organization's newest public year is 2023.
